Constructive Thinking

Category: Content  ·  Sub-category: content-misc  ·  Last updated:
Compress chaotic information into a leader-ready structure before output. ALWAYS use when the user is preparing to brief a senior leader, present a technical proposal, write a one-pager, or otherwise turn scattered facts and feelings into Frame → Crux → Nodes → Tilt + Reasoning that fits in 3–5 minutes of reading. Trigger phrases include "向领导汇报", "做技术方案 presentation", "整理思路", "report up", "brief the boss", "summarize for leadership", "executive briefing", "one-pager". NOT for writing the final polished document (use tech-doc-writer), NOT for decomposing tasks into implementation steps (use writing-plans), NOT for incident root-cause analysis (use incident-postmortem), NOT for aggregating research with citations (use deep-research).

Turn messy thinking into a leader-ready structure. The skill teaches a method, not a writing template — the method compresses chaos into a five-element brief: Frame → Crux → Nodes → Tilt → Reasoning.

What is a Claude Code skill and how does the Constructive Thinking skill fit in?
A Claude Code skill is a SKILL.md file that lives under ~/.claude/skills/<name>/ and tells the Claude Code CLI agent how to perform a specific task (instructions, prompts, allowed tools). Skills are auto-discovered at session start. Constructive Thinking is one of 67,000+ skills indexed in the open ClaudSkills catalog, classified under the Content category.
